HéTéROTOPIAS – Unknown species, is a work in which the movements of dancers and costume-sculptures merge into strange creatures, straddled between abstraction and figuration, whose surfaces are constantly changing, unfolding in infinity.
Heterotopia, from the ancient Greek: (tópos, “place”) and from (héteros, “other”) – the term was proposed in 1967 by the philosopher Michel Foucault to describe the utopian micro-spaces that exist within society but outside its social norms; worlds within the world that inspire new perceptions and behavior.
